Trieste-Style Sauerkraut and Bean Soup
Sauerkraut and bean soup is a hearty classic that is enormously popular in and around Trieste. At restaurants, the meat that has been simmered in the soup is usually lifted out before the soup is served and offered later as a separate course. At home, it’s more typically removed from the bone and mixed into the soup. See the recipe for Trieste-Style Sauerkraut and Bean Soup »
